      At the heart of these cages is their construction from high-grade 304 stainless steel, a material renowned for its exceptional strength and resistance to corrosion. Unlike cages made from lower-quality metals or plastics, 304 stainless steel withstands repeated exposure to water, cleaning chemicals, and the wear and tear of active animals. It resists rust, scratches, and dents, ensuring the cages maintain their structural integrity and professional appearance even after years of heavy use. This durability makes them an ideal investment for busy practices, reducing the need for frequent replacements and lowering long-term costs.​
      Hygiene is a top priority in veterinary environments, and these stainless steel cages are engineered to simplify cleaning and infection control. The smooth, non-porous surface of stainless steel prevents the absorption of bacteria, viruses, or odors, and it can be easily sanitized with harsh disinfectants without damage. Seamless welds and rounded edges eliminate crevices where dirt or debris could accumulate, ensuring thorough cleaning between patients. Removable stainless steel trays at the bottom of each cage catch waste and fluids, allowing for quick removal and sanitization—critical for preventing cross-contamination in multi-animal facilities.​
      Versatility is a key feature, with cages available in a range of sizes to accommodate different animals. Small cages are perfect for cats, rabbits, and exotic pets like ferrets or guinea pigs, while medium and large models comfortably house dogs of all breeds, from Chihuahuas to Great Danes. Some larger configurations can even accommodate small livestock, such as goats or sheep, making them a flexible solution for mixed-practice clinics. Each cage is designed with appropriate spacing between bars to prevent escapes while ensuring adequate ventilation, with bar sizes tailored to the species—smaller gaps for tiny animals to avoid injury, and sturdier bars for larger, stronger breeds.​
      Safety and comfort are integrated into every detail. The doors feature secure, easy-to-operate latches that prevent accidental openings, even when animals push or paw at them. The latches are designed to be user-friendly for staff, allowing quick access for feeding, examinations, or medication administration. Inside, the cages can be outfitted with optional accessories like removable food and water bowls, elevated resting platforms, or soft, washable bedding—all designed to promote animal comfort while maintaining the cage’s hygienic properties. Rounded corners and smooth edges throughout the interior prevent injuries to curious or anxious animals, ensuring a secure environment during their stay.
